According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 15 reports of Aspergillus infection have been filed in association with VINBLASTINE (Vinblastine Sulfate). This represents 0.3% of all adverse event reports for VINBLASTINE.

How Dangerous Is Aspergillus infection From VINBLASTINE?
Of the 15 reports, 10 (66.7%) resulted in death, 8 (53.3%) required hospitalization, and 9 (60.0%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Aspergillus infection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for VINBLASTINE. However, 15 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
